1. Home
  2. Florida
  3. Miami

Auto NICA's Location On Map

1770 Southwest 8th Street,
Miami, FL - 33135
305-649-1102

We can you Detailed route from your location to Auto NICA 1770 Southwest 8th Street Miami Florida 33135 on google maps with traffic summary on map.



Used Cars Dealers Near Auto NICA
Kemper Automotive - Inventory,
325 North Main Street
Miami
Condor Motor Corporation - Inventory,
1250 Northwest 36th Street
Miami
Gulfstream Motor Credit Company - Inventory,
16400 South Dixie Highway
Miami
Winner Enterprise Corporation - Inventory,
401 Northwest 79th Street
Miami
Carexpo Automobile Concepts - Inventory,
5731 Northwest 74th Avenue
Miami